Set-EcpVirtualDirectory
內部部署 Exchange 才有提供此 Cmdlet。
使用 Set-EcpVirtualDirectory Cmdlet 來修改 Exchange 控制台 (ECP) 虛擬目錄,這些虛擬目錄用於 Microsoft Exchange 伺服器上的 Internet Information Services (IIS) 。 ECP 虛擬目錄會管理 Exchange 系統管理中心。
ECP Web 管理介面是在 2010 Exchange Server 引進。 在 Exchange Server 2013 和 Exchange Server 2016 中,EAC 虛擬目錄和對應的管理 Cmdlet 仍會在名稱中使用 ECP。 您可以使用這些 Cmdlet 來管理 Exchange 2010、Exchange 2013 和 Exchange 2016 伺服器上的 ECP 虛擬目錄。
如需下方<語法>一節中參數集的詳細資訊,請參閱 Exchange Cmdlet 語法。
語法
Default (預設值)
Set-EcpVirtualDirectory
[-Identity] <VirtualDirectoryIdParameter>
[-AdfsAuthentication <Boolean>]
[-AdminEnabled <Boolean>]
[-BasicAuthentication <Boolean>]
[-Confirm]
[-DigestAuthentication <Boolean>]
[-DomainController <Fqdn>]
[-ExtendedProtectionFlags <MultiValuedProperty>]
[-ExtendedProtectionSPNList <MultiValuedProperty>]
[-ExtendedProtectionTokenChecking <ExtendedProtectionTokenCheckingMode>]
[-ExternalAuthenticationMethods <MultiValuedProperty>]
[-ExternalUrl <Uri>]
[-FormsAuthentication <Boolean>]
[-GzipLevel <GzipLevel>]
[-InternalUrl <Uri>]
[-OAuthAuthentication <Boolean>]
[-OwaOptionsEnabled <Boolean>]
[-WhatIf]
[-WindowsAuthentication <Boolean>]
[<CommonParameters>]
Description
您必須已獲指派權限,才能執行此指令程式。 雖然本文列出 Cmdlet 的所有參數,但如果某些參數未包含在指派給您的許可權中,您可能無法存取這些參數。 若要尋找在組織中執行任何 Cmdlet 或參數所需的權限,請參閱 Find the permissions required to run any Exchange cmdlet。
範例
範例 1
Set-EcpVirtualDirectory -Identity "Server01\ecp (Default Web site)" -BasicAuthentication:$false
此範例會停用伺服器 Server01 上的預設 ECP 虛擬目錄的基本驗證。
範例 2
Set-EcpVirtualDirectory -Identity "Server01\ecp (Default Web site)" -AdminEnabled $false
此範例會關閉名為 Server01 之伺服器上 EAC 的因特網存取。
參數
-AdfsAuthentication
適用:Exchange Server 2013 Exchange Server 2016 Exchange Server 2019
AdfsAuthentication 參數指定 ECP 虛擬目錄可讓使用者透過 #D5219A1F6A4914685AE9410144C5BA0AB 進行驗證, (AD FS) 驗證。 此參數可接受 $true 或 $false。 預設值為 $false。
Set-OwaVirtualDirectory 和 Set-EcpVirtualDirectory 的 ADFS 驗證設定相關。 您需要先將 Set-EcpVirtualDirectory 上的 AdfsAuthentication 參數設定為 $true,才能將 Set-OwaVirtualDirectory 上的 AdfsAuthentication 參數設定為 $true。 同樣地,您需要先將 Set-OwaVirtualDirectory 上的 AdfsAuthentication 參數設定為 $false,才能將 Set-EcpVirtualDirectory 上的 AdfsAuthentication 參數設定為 $false。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-AdminEnabled
適用:Exchange Server 2013 Exchange Server 2016 Exchange Server 2019
AdminEnabled 參數會指定無法透過網際網路存取 EAC。 如需詳細資訊,請參閱<關閉 Exchange 系統管理中心存取>。 此參數可接受 $true 或 $false。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-BasicAuthentication
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
BasicAuthentication 參數會指定是否在虛擬目錄上啟用基本身份驗證。 有效值為:
- $true:已啟用基本身份驗證。 此值為預設值。
- $true:啟用基本驗證。此為預設值。
這個參數可以和 FormsAuthentication 參數或 DigestAuthentication 和 WindowsAuthentication 參數一起使用。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-Confirm
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
Confirm 參數會指定要顯示或隱藏確認提示。 這個參數對 Cmdlet 的影響取決於 Cmdlet 是否需要確認才能繼續作業。
- 破壞性的 Cmdlet (如 Remove-* cmdlets) 有內建暫停,它會先強迫您確認命令才會繼續作業。 對於這些 Cmdlet,您可以使用以下確切語法來略過確認提示:
-Confirm:$false。 - 其他大部分的 Cmdlet (如 New-* 和 Set-* cmdlets) 則沒有內建暫停。 在使用這些 Cmdlet 時,指定不含任何值的 Confirm 參數會引入強迫您認可命令後才繼續作業的暫停。
參數屬性
| 類型: | SwitchParameter |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
| 別名: | cf |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-DigestAuthentication
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
DigestAuthentication 參數會指定是否在虛擬目錄上啟用摘要式驗證。 有效值為:
- $true:已啟用摘要式驗證。
- $false:已停用摘要式驗證。 此值為預設值。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-DomainController
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
DomainController 參數會指定此 Cmdlet 用來向 Active Directory 讀取或寫入資料的網域控制站。 您可以透過網域控制站的完整網域名稱 (FQDN) 來識別網域控制站。 例如,dc01.contoso.com。
參數屬性
| 類型: | Fqdn |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-ExtendedProtectionFlags
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
ExtendedProtectionFlags 參數會指定虛擬目錄上驗證擴充保護的自定義設定。 有效值為:
- 無:這是預設的設定。
- AllowDotlessSPN:如果您想要使用服務主體名稱 (SPN) 不包含 FQDN 的值 (例如 HTTP/ContosoMail,而不是 HTTP/mail.contoso.com) 。 您可以使用 ExtendedProtectionSPNList 參數指定 SPN。 此設定讓驗證的擴充保護較不安全,因為無點憑證不是唯一的,因此無法確保透過安全通道建立用戶端對 Proxy 連線。
- NoServiceNameCheck:不會檢查 SPN 清單來驗證通道系結令牌。 此設定可讓驗證的擴充保護較不安全。 我們通常不建議使用此設定。
- Proxy:Proxy 伺服器負責終止 SSL 通道。 若要使用此設定,您必須使用 ExtendedProtectionSPNList 參數來註冊 SPN。
- ProxyCoHosting:HTTP 和 HTTPS 流量可能會存取虛擬目錄,而 Proxy 伺服器至少位於部分用戶端與 Exchange 伺服器上的用戶端存取服務之間。
參數屬性
| 類型: | MultiValuedProperty |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-ExtendedProtectionSPNList
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
如果在虛擬目錄上使用驗證的擴充保護,ExtendedProtectionSPNList 參數會指定有效的服務主體名稱清單 (SPN) 。 有效值為:
- $null:此值為預設值。
- 合法 SPN 的單一 SPN 或逗號分隔清單:SPN 值格式為
Protocol\FQDN。 例如,HTTP/mail.contoso.com。 若要新增不是 FQDN (例如 HTTP/ContosoMail) 的 SPN,您也需要針對 ExtendedProtectionFlags 參數使用 AllowDotlessSPN 值。
參數屬性
| 類型: | MultiValuedProperty |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-ExtendedProtectionTokenChecking
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
ExtendedProtectionTokenChecking 參數會定義您要如何在虛擬目錄上使用驗證的擴充保護。 預設不會啟用驗證的擴充保護。 有效值為:
- 無:虛擬目錄上不使用驗證的擴充保護。 此值為預設值。
- None:不在虛擬目錄上使用驗證擴充保護。 不支援驗證擴充保護的 Connections,但可能不像使用擴充保護進行驗證的連線一樣安全。
- 需要:驗證的擴充保護用於用戶端與虛擬目錄之間的所有連線。 如果客戶端或伺服器不支援,連線將會失敗。 如果您使用此值,也需要設定 ExtendedProtectionSPNList 參數的 SPN 值。
注意:如果您使用 [允許] 或 [需要] 值,而且您在設定為終止用戶端對 Proxy SSL 通道的信箱伺服器上,用戶端與用戶端存取服務之間有 Proxy 伺服器,則也需要使用 ExtendedProtectionSPNList 參數 (SPN 設定一或多個服務主體名稱) 。
參數屬性
| 類型: | ExtendedProtectionTokenCheckingMode |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-ExternalAuthenticationMethods
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
ExternalAuthenticationMethods 參數會指定 Exchange 伺服器從防火牆外部支持的驗證方法。
參數屬性
| 類型: | MultiValuedProperty |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-ExternalUrl
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
ExternalURL 參數會指定用來從防火牆外部連線至虛擬目錄的 URL。
此設定在使用安全通訊端層 (SSL) 時也很重要。 您必須設定此參數,以允許自動探索服務傳回 ECP 虛擬目錄的 URL。
參數屬性
| 類型: | Uri |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-FormsAuthentication
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
FormsAuthentication 參數會指定是否在 ECP 虛擬目錄上啟用表單型驗證。 有效值為:
- $true:啟用 Forms 驗證。 BasicAuthentication 參數設定為 $true,且 DigestAuthentication 和 WindowsAuthentication 參數會設定為 $false。
- $false:Forms 驗證已停用。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-GzipLevel
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
GzipLevel 參數設定 ECP 虛擬目錄的 Gzip 組態資訊。
參數屬性
| 類型: | GzipLevel |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-Identity
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
Identity 參數會指定您要修改的 ECP 虛擬目錄。 您可以使用任何可唯一識別虛擬目錄的值。 例如:
- 名稱或伺服器名稱
- 辨別名稱 (DN)
- GUID
Name 值會使用來自虛擬目錄屬性的語法 "VirtualDirectoryName (WebsiteName)" 。 您可以使用 語 VirtualDirectoryName*法來指定通配符 (*) ,而不是默認網站。
若要管理在 Exchange 組織中建立的第一個 ECP 虛擬目錄,您必須在包含第一個 ECP 虛擬目錄的電腦上使用此 Cmdlet。 如果您建立其他 ECP 虛擬目錄,您可以進行遠端管理。
參數屬性
| 類型: | VirtualDirectoryIdParameter |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| 1 |
| 必要: | True |
| 來自管線的值: | True |
| 來自管線按屬性名稱的值: | True |
| 來自剩餘引數的值: | False |
-InternalUrl
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
InternalURL 參數會指定用來從防火牆內部連線至虛擬目錄的 URL。
此設定在使用 SSL 時也很重要。 您必須設定此參數,以允許自動探索服務傳回 ECP 虛擬目錄的 URL。
參數屬性
| 類型: | Uri |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-OAuthAuthentication
適用:Exchange Server 2019 年
{{ 填滿 OAuthAuthentication 描述 }}
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-OwaOptionsEnabled
適用:Exchange Server 2013 年 Exchange Server 2016 年 Exchange Server 2019 年
OwaOptionsEnabled 參數會指定 Outlook 網頁版 用戶啟用選項。 如果此參數設定為 $false,使用者就無法存取 [選項 Outlook 網頁版。 如果您的組織使用非Microsoft提供者工具,您可能會想要停用存取權。 此參數可接受 $true 或 $false。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-WhatIf
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
WhatIf 參數會模擬命令的動作。 使用此參數時,您不需要實際套用變更即可檢視可能會發生的變更。 您不需要使用此參數指定值。
參數屬性
| 類型: | SwitchParameter |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
| 別名: | 無線 |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
-WindowsAuthentication
適用:Exchange Server 2010、Exchange Server 2013、Exchange Server 2016、Exchange Server 2019
WindowsAuthentication 參數會指定是否在虛擬目錄上啟用整合 Windows 驗證。 有效值為:
- $true:已啟用整合 Windows 驗證。 此值為預設值。
- $false:已停用整合 Windows 驗證。
參數屬性
| 類型: | Boolean |
| 預設值: | None |
| 支援萬用字元: | False |
| 不要顯示: | False |
參數集
(All)
| Position: | Named |
| 必要: | False |
| 來自管線的值: | False |
| 來自管線按屬性名稱的值: | False |
| 來自剩餘引數的值: | False |
CommonParameters
此 Cmdlet 支援一般參數:-Debug、-ErrorAction、-ErrorVariable、-InformationAction、-InformationVariable、-OutBuffer、-OutVariable、-PipelineVariable、-ProgressAction、-Verbose、-WarningAction 和 -WarningVariable。 如需詳細資訊,請參閱 about_CommonParameters。
輸入
Input types
若要查看此指令程式可接受的輸入類型,請參閱指令程式輸入和輸出類型。 如果指令程式的 [輸入類型] 欄位是空的,表示指令程式不接受輸入資料。
輸出
Output types
若要查看此指令程式可接受的傳回類型 (也就是所謂的輸出類型),請參閱指令程式輸入和輸出類型。 如果 [輸出類型] 欄位是空的,表示指令程式不會傳回資料。